### Tirzepatide Peptides 2mg: A Systematic Review
Tirzepatide is a new multi-target peptide drug that has attracted much attention in recent years for its significant efficacy in the treatment of type 2 diabetes and obesity. Its 2mg dosage form, as a low-dose specification for research or specific clinical scenarios, has unique pharmacological properties and application potential. This article will systematically analyze the core characteristics of Tirzepatide 2mg from the dimensions of molecular structure, physicochemical properties, pharmacological advantages, formulation characteristics and clinical applications.
### 1. Molecular structure and chemical properties
#### 1. **Molecular composition**
Tirzepatide is a linear peptide chain composed of 39 amino acids with a molecular weight of 4813.5 Da. Its core structure is optimized based on the dual agonist activity of natural glucagon-like peptide-1 (GLP-1) and glucose-dependent insulinotropic polypeptide (GIP), and a C20 fatty acid side chain is connected to lysine at position 20 through γ-glutamic acid. This modification gives it unique pharmacokinetic properties.
#### 2. **Chemical modification and stability**
- **Fatty acid side chain**: The introduction of C20 fatty acid significantly prolongs the half-life of the drug (about 5 days) and slows down renal clearance by non-covalent binding to serum albumin.
- **Anti-enzymatic design**: D-amino acid substitution at multiple sites (such as replacement of glycine at position 8 with D-alanine) enhances resistance to dipeptidyl peptidase-4 (DPP-4) and improves in vivo stability.
- **Oxidative sensitivity**: The presence of methionine residues makes it sensitive to oxidation, and antioxidants (such as methionine or ascorbic acid) need to be combined in the preparation.
#### 3. **Physical properties**
- **Appearance**: 2mg lyophilized powder is often white or off-white loose lumps, and after reconstitution, it is a colorless to light yellow transparent liquid (the color difference comes from the excipients or buffer system).
- **Solubility**: Easily soluble in water (solubility>50mg/mL at pH 7.4), partially soluble in organic solvents (such as DMSO).
- **Thermal stability**: The lyophilized powder can be stably stored at 2-8°C for 24 months. After reconstitution, it needs to be refrigerated and used within 24 hours.

### 3. Pharmacological advantages
#### 1. **Dual receptor agonist mechanism**
- **GLP-1 receptor**: After activation, it promotes insulin secretion, inhibits glucagon release, and delays gastric emptying.
- **GIP receptor**: Enhances adipose tissue uptake of glucose and synergistically improves insulin sensitivity.
- **Synergistic effect**: Clinical data show that dual agonists reduce HbA1c by 0.5%-1.0% more than single-target drugs (such as semaglutide).
#### 2. **Metabolic regulation pleiotropy**
- **Weight management**: The average weight loss effect is 12-15% (SURPASS series of trials), which is significantly better than similar drugs.
- **Cardiovascular protection**: Reduces the risk of major cardiovascular events by 26% (SURMOUNT-MMA subgroup analysis). - **Liver benefit**: The improvement rate of liver fibrosis in patients with non-alcoholic fatty liver disease (NASH) increased by 30%.
#### 3. **Pharmacokinetic advantage**
- **Long-term effect**: Once-weekly administration improves patient compliance.
- **Non-linear dynamics**: The increase in AUC is lower than the proportion when the dose increases, reducing the risk of overdose.
### 4. Safety and side effect management
#### 1. **Common adverse reactions**
- **Gastrointestinal reactions**: Nausea (12%), diarrhea (8%), vomiting (4%), mostly transient, can be alleviated by dose escalation strategy.
- **Risk of hypoglycemia**: The incidence of hypoglycemia is <1% when monotherapy, and blood glucose needs to be monitored when combined with sulfonylureas or insulin.
#### 2. **Precautions for special populations**
- **Renal insufficiency**: No dose adjustment is required for eGFR≥30mL/min/1.73m², and data for patients with end-stage renal disease are limited.
- **Pregnancy classification**: FDA pregnancy category C, animal experiments show abnormal fetal bone development.
